Although Chobe National Park can be busy in peak times, the sheer range available here makes a visit worth your time. Game drives and river boat safaris are particularly popular, but for those looking to discover some of the astounding 450 recorded bird species here specialist birding safaris are also available.
Many families enjoy getting a taste of Setswana culture, from fishing trips to visits to local villages. And day trips to the extraordinary Victoria Falls can also be arranged from Chobe National Park.
Expect a phenomenal diversity of game, beautiful landscapes and hidden pockets of culture to be discovered.

This game-rich region is also remarkably accessible from Botswana’s other popular safari locations, making it a favourite central point in any safari itinerary.
The Kwando, Selinda and Linyanti concessions may each have slightly different landscapes and wildlife, but each boasts world-class lodges and camps and truly phenomenal guides. Large breeding herds of elephants are a defining experience here, whether you are watching them swim or simply hearing them trumpet their way towards water nearby.

It is an immensely seasonal space, which is part of the reason why we love it so much: the better you know the Delta and its changing seasons, the more unforgettable your Okavango Delta safari will be.
Expect to see everything from big cats to lazy reptiles and a tremendous collection of birdlife.

Situated in a 11,000 hectare private concession, Camp Kuzuma is the ideal camp to explore Chobe’s plentiful wildlife on land and water.
Kuzuma is a small-scale camp with only seven luxury tented suites, which lends it a more personal feel than some larger camps. Each tent features a private sundeck surrounded by unspoilt wilderness as well as an ensuite with indoor/outdoor showers and a high-back Victorian bathtub where guests can unwind after a busy day of activities. Two of the tents are positioned together, catering perfectly for family groups.

Linyanti Ebony Camp is an exclusive safari retreat of only four tents nestled in the pristine wilderness of the Linyanti Concession in northern Botswana.
As Linyanti Marsh is the only local water source during the dryer months, unrivalled game viewing can be enjoyed from the mokoro or even by helicopter from April to November.
Camp is centred around a Meru-style central tent, with cosy lounge seating, glittering plunge pool for post-drive dips and a traditional boma.

As all that separates the Moremi Game Reserve and the community-run Khwai Concession, the river is a hot-bed of activity with hippos wallowing and regular elephant crossings.
Seven elegant rooms tastefully combine modern touches with traditional crafts, including locally woven baskets and beaded decorations. And the specially-designed family tent features a conjoined bathroom and private veranda, ideal for families wanting an adventure in comfort.
